As Area Commercial Leader – Southwest , covering 10 plant sales teams in California, Arizona, and West Texas,you will be responsible for leading and managing the Sales organization to maintain and grow profitable revenue streams for the area.
You will be responsible for a 500-million plus annually in sales.You will be responsible for understanding the profitability of your area relative to base, growth, attrition analysis, and year over year account progress.
In addition, you will work closely with the area manufacturing teams to understand and sell open machine capacity and value-added capabilities.
How you will impact WestRockLead the Sales team to deliver results by executing on weekly, monthly, quarterly, and annual sales targets
Drive Commercial Excellence to exceed regional volume and profit goals through new account development within targeted market segments, growth in existing accounts, margin improvement plans and enterprise sales support
Support area Leadership in developing the annual budget targets for each account contributing forecasted revenue based upon yearly sales trends and current pipeline
Monitor profitability levels to track progress against budgeted targets and analyze monthly financial summaries for business unit
Understand market dynamics and business drivers that define long-term commercial strategies and have an impact on their region and develop strategies to reach company objectives
Motivate and align Sales team and Business Resource Managers to the Play to Win strategy and maximize sales and volume growth
Conduct performance reviews and career development plans for Sales Representatives and Business Resource Managers
Develop working relationships with other WestRock facilities to create opportunities for additional revenue streams across the enterprise capabilities
What you need to succeed:
3 to 5 years business-to-business (B2B) Sales experience in a manufacturing/service industry with management or coaching responsibility
5+ years of packaging related experience in sales execution and pipeline management
Drive results through others and adjust coaching methods, as needed
Create and deliver engaging presentations to internal and external audiences
Demonstrate sales competence and financial acumen
